Company
Date Published
Author
Braintrust Team
Word count
1695
Language
English
Hacker News points
None

Summary

The transition from AI demos to reliable production applications is a significant challenge in modern software development due to the complexities of real-world environments compared to controlled demo settings. Successful AI integration requires robust systems that address unique AI workload challenges, such as unpredictable user inputs, variable API performance, and complex error handling. Key strategies include employing architectural patterns like AI proxies for unified API interactions, implementing graceful degradation for continuity during failures, and adopting async-first architectures to manage unpredictable AI operation timing. Observability tailored for AI workloads, which includes comprehensive request-level tracing and semantic monitoring, is crucial for understanding system behavior and ensuring performance. Additionally, evaluation-driven development workflows and proper management of integration complexity, such as feature flagging and version management, are essential for maintaining reliability and scalability. Organizations must also adapt operational practices to handle AI-specific issues, optimize performance, and manage infrastructure demands unique to AI applications. Measuring AI success requires a combination of user-centric, technical performance, business impact, and system health metrics. A structured implementation roadmap focusing on establishing foundational capabilities, integrating AI with low-risk deployments, and scaling effectively is vital for building reliable AI applications that meet business growth and user expectations.